New Delhi: The annual Consumer Electronics Show is America's largest trade show has been a huge platform for car makers. This year plenty of car makers showcased their inovative concepts and attained user attention. Here
India TV News DeskPublished : Jan 08, 2014 19:43 IST, Updated : Jan 09, 2014 6:53 IST
URL copied
Induct demonstrates their new Navia driverless shuttle